Subject: drivers/video/ssd1307fb.c: fix bit order bug in the byte translation function

This was leading to a strange behaviour when using the fbcon driver on top
of this one: the letters were in the right order, but each letter had a
vertical symmetry.

This was because the addressing was right for the byte, but the addressing
of each individual bit was inverted.

 drivers/video/ssd1307fb.c |    4 ++--
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ff -puN drivers/video/ssd1307fb.c~drivers-video-ssd1307fbc-fix-bit-order-bug-in-the-byte-translation-function drivers/video/ssd1307fb.c
--- a/drivers/video/ssd1307fb.c~drivers-video-ssd1307fbc-fix-bit-order-bug-in-the-byte-translation-function
+++ a/drivers/video/ssd1307fb.c
@@ -145,8 +145,8 @@ static void ssd1307fb_update_display(str
 				u32 page_length = SSD1307FB_WIDTH * i;
 				u32 index = page_length + (SSD1307FB_WIDTH * k + j) / 8;
 				u8 byte = *(vmem + index);
-				u8 bit = byte & (1 << (7 - (j % 8)));
-				bit = bit >> (7 - (j % 8));
+				u8 bit = byte & (1 << (j % 8));
+				bit = bit >> (j % 8);
 				buf |= bit << k;
 			}
 			ssd1307fb_write_data(par->client, buf);
_
